1. Salmon

Salmon and other fatty fish contain omega-3 fatty acids that help prevent heart disease, stroke, inflammatory diseases and autoimmune diseases. Salmon also contains beneficial proteins such as vitamins B3, B5, B6, B12, vitamins D, E, selenium and potassium. Finally, regular consumption of fatty fish is associated with better weight control, reduced risk of diabetes metabolic syndrome, dementia and depression and an improved sense of well-being.

2. Kale

Greens are highly nutritious and kale is one of them it is rich in vitamins c k a B6 and minerals like potassium calcium magnesium copper and manganese in addition kale is a good source of fibre it is also high in various bioactive compounds including isothiocionates and several other antioxidants

3. Legumes

Legumes are a group of foods that includes beans peas lentils soybeans and peanuts they are high in dietary fibre which promotes digestive health and reduces the calorie intake legumes are one of the best sources of plant-based protein which makes them suitable for a vegan or vegetarian diet they are also rich in complex carbohydrates that provide lasting energy to the body despite being rich in carbohydrates they have a low glycemic index which means that they do not increase blood glucose level to a larger extent this characteristic is especially beneficial for the individuals with diabetes and metabolic syndrome finally legumes contain vitamins antioxidants and several minerals such as iron calcium and magnesium

4. Eggs

Eggs are one of the cheapest but extremely nutritious Foods available they contain small amounts of almost every nutrient required by the human body it is called the Nature's multivitamin since it contains all the vitamins except vitamin C they are rich in good animal proteins healthy fats and low in carbohydrates eggs also provide good amounts of essential nutrients including iron selenium phosphorus and iodine moreover eggs are rich in Luton and zeaxanthin two important nutrients that prevent age-related macular degeneration in cataracts according to research regular consumption of eggs is associated with a reduced risk of diabetes and better weight control.

5. Avocado

Some call avocado a super fruit because it is very healthy and has many health benefits, it is rich in healthy fats, protein, carbohydrates, vitamins C, E kb2, B3, B5. B6 folate and magnesium, potassium, Minerals. such as copper and manganese. Avocado is also a rich source of vitamins. Fiber improves digestive health, and plant-based antioxidants protect against many diseases.

6. Fruits

Fruits such as strawberries, blueberries, raspberries and blackberries are nutritious and known for their antioxidant properties that help prevent diseases and cancer. Additionally, berries provide fiber, vitamin C, folate, and minerals such as copper and manganese. Benefits of vitamin C, folate and minerals such as copper and manganese. The fruit, which has a low glycemic index and is good for diabetes, also helps reduce cholesterol and is good for healthy skin.

7. Nuts

Nuts are rich in monounsaturated fatty acids which are essential for a range of bodily functions additionally they contain a variety of other nutrients including vitamins K E folate and thiamine and minerals such as magnesium and potassium nuts are also rich in carotenoids and antioxidants most healthy types of nuts include almonds pistachios and walnuts.

8. Garlic

Garlic is well known for its medicinal properties for centuries the main active ingredient in garlic is allicin which helps lower blood pressure and improves the lipid levels in blood garlic also has anti-cancer antibacterial and antifungal properties it is rich in vitamin C B1 and B6 calcium potassium copper manganese and selenium.

9. Dark chocolate

Dark chocolate is rich in antioxidants fiber magnesium manganese and copper it is one of the best snacks to eat in moderation consumption of dark chocolate is associated with a reduced risk of heart disease improved blood pressure and brain function but it is important to make sure to get dark chocolate which has at least 70 percent of cocoa content.

10. Animal Liver

Animal liver and other organs are one of the best food products, the liver is an animal containing abundant protein, vitamins, many B vitamins (such as B12) and minerals such as iron. copper, zinc, phosphorus and selenium. However, it is best to eat animal liver in small amounts because it contains vitamin A, which may have negative consequences. Pregnant women should not eat whole animal liver due to the risk of birth defects
